Transaction ec3c5ea6a1026a6f586e5cef8bac2bf1868baf983d72697491f3f642bd2fe438
1 Input
1 Output
-
ec3c5ea6a1026a6f586e5cef8bac2bf1868baf983d72697491f3f642bd2fe438:0
- value
- 65127
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5ed3a6fdbb8ce6690c0125a923029d35c81d6e38913c6799078c6f8e5ff19e6e
- address
- bc1ptmf6dldm3nnxjrqpyk5jxq5axhyp6m3cjy7x0xg833hcuhl3nehqaddqpr